body,html{height:100%;background-repeat:no-repeat}.main{margin-top:70px}h1.title{font-size:50px;font-family:Pretendard,Apple SD Gothic Neo,Noto Sans KR,Malgun Gothic;font-weight:400}hr{width:10%}.form-group,label{margin-bottom:15px}input,input::-webkit-input-placeholder{font-size:11px;padding-top:3px}.main-login{border-radius:2px;box-shadow:0 2px 2px #0000004d}.main-center{margin:0 auto;max-width:330px;padding:40px}.login_btn_group{margin-top:4px}.login_btn_group>.btn{padding:.3rem 1rem}.login-register{font-size:11px;text-align:center}.col-form-label{text-align:center}.terms{max-height:200px;overflow-y:auto}.terms pre{width:100%;white-space:pre-wrap;white-space:-moz-pre-wrap;white-space:-pre-wrap;white-space:-o-pre-wrap;word-wrap:break-word}.vertical-center{min-height:100%;min-height:100vh;display:flex;align-items:center}#login_card{z-index:801}#btn_kakao_login{cursor:pointer;height:46px;width:116px;background-color:#0000;color:#0000;border:0;background-size:100%;background-repeat:no-repeat;background-position:bottom center;margin-top:5px;background-image:url(d2857e8f40a5f1e5b33b.png)}#btn_kakao_login:hover{background-image:url(ef5aa0ca597c288b1642.png)}#bottom_box .container{text-align:center}.btn-group-xs>.btn,.btn-xs{padding:.25rem .4rem;font-size:.875rem;line-height:.5;border-radius:.2rem}#running_map{border:none;width:700px}#map-subframe{display:none;width:700px}@media only screen and (min-width: 360px){#map-subframe{display:block;transform:scale(.4714285714);transform-origin:350px 0px;margin-bottom:-400px}}@media only screen and (min-width: 440px){#map-subframe{transform:scale(.5857142857);margin-bottom:-300px}}@media only screen and (min-width: 480px){#map-subframe{transform:scale(.6428571429);margin-bottom:-250px}}@media only screen and (min-width: 520px){#map-subframe{transform:scale(.7);margin-bottom:-200px}}@media only screen and (min-width: 576px){#map-subframe{transform:scale(.78);margin-bottom:-150px}}@media only screen and (min-width: 640px){#map-subframe{transform:scale(.8571428571);margin-bottom:-100px}}@media only screen and (min-width: 700px){#map-subframe{transform:scale(.9571428571);margin-bottom:-20px}}@media only screen and (min-width: 730px){#map-subframe{transform:none;margin-bottom:0}}

/*# sourceMappingURL=login.css.map*/